Transaction 21f1dea80ccbf726139bf1e1fab77c98013bf421664250c62d29391ae1d8ef87

1 Input
2 Outputs
  • 21f1dea80ccbf726139bf1e1fab77c98013bf421664250c62d29391ae1d8ef87:0
  • value  9223542
    address  35dTYsydBawAo5L2gKMAkCJDjRAQWvCVHY
  • 21f1dea80ccbf726139bf1e1fab77c98013bf421664250c62d29391ae1d8ef87:1
  • value  1982000
    address  3NkyBAhkipxc5VEAkM6MiLopSPgvSNActn